Output 65466b76e6a41ba6ca60f13a7074f27c7bf2fa119799c4e16c090aa0adbd0271:1

value
153738723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bac8c4ea328367a347f9b90baa2d270aca897d1 OP_EQUAL
address
3LFwoLRizFVLH4JnsVZpLzxbxodbgMiB9A
transaction
65466b76e6a41ba6ca60f13a7074f27c7bf2fa119799c4e16c090aa0adbd0271
spent
true